And with that, the afternoon panel session draws to a close.
It’s been very interesting to have the museums sector represented by Xerxes and, while there are still more questions than answers, we have (pretty much) agreed to follow three key steps:
1: Make sure audiences can access the art 2: Make sure we talk to them about it 3: Make sure we keep talking to them about it
Sounds simple enough, doesn’t it…?
